The fact that Scott has not only made England his home but also defined many key points of Englishness underlines the universality of Englishness as a concept, showing how wonderfully subjective it might be, once we get away from those who assume they know what Englishness is! Those anthemic self-penned ballads from his early solo albums are indicative of the same England Saint Etienne are still singing about, and even his recent work is about as English as it gets really...
